Amphenol / SV Microwave U.FL-to-VITA Cable Assemblies
Amphenol / SV Microwave U.FL-to-VITA Cable Assemblies are a compact, high-performance RF interconnect solution for dense VPX plug-in card systems and precision test environments. This Amphenol / SV Microwave product line includes three 6" assemblies pairing a VITA 67.3 interface (NanoRF, SMPM, or SMPS) with an ultra-miniature U.FL connector. The U.FL connector features a 2.5mm mated height and 0.079" width. Designed for direct, low-loss routing from the VITA block to the PCB, these assemblies optimize signal integrity up to 6GHz while minimizing space consumption. U.FL-to-VITA Cable Assemblies are ideal for embedded computing, test setups, and high-density RF modules and provide a cost-effective and space-saving solution for compact RF designs.

Specifications
- U.FL
- 50Ω impedance
- >50dB at 1GHz typical shielding effectiveness
- 200VRMS standing dielectric withstanding voltage for 1 minute
- 30 minimum mating cycles
- -40°C to +90°C operating temperature range
- MIL-STD-202 Method 101, Condition B corrosion (salt spray)
- MIL-STD-201 vibration
- VITA SMPM
- 50Ω impedance
- 65GHz frequency
- 325VRMS dielectric withstanding voltage
- 500 minimum mating cycles
- -65°C to +165°C operating temperature range
- MIL-STD-202 Method 101, Condition B corrosion (salt spray)
- MIL-STD-201 vibration Method 204, Condition D
- VITA SMPS
- 50Ω impedance
- 40GHz frequency
- 250VRMS dielectric withstanding voltage
- 500 minimum mating cycles
- -65°C to +165°C operating temperature range
- MIL-STD-202 Method 101, Condition B corrosion (salt spray)
- MIL-STD-201 vibration Method 204, Condition D
- VITA NANORF
- 50Ω impedance
- 67GHz frequency
- 250VRMS dielectric withstanding voltage
- 500 minimum mating cycles
- -55°C to +125°C operating temperature range
- MIL-STD-202 Method 101, Condition B corrosion (salt spray)
- MIL-STD-201 vibration Method 204, Condition D
